Existential-analytic Approach to the Operationalization of the "Forces I": Structure and Methods of Measurement

Student: Kiriyenko Anna

Supervisor: Vladimir Shumskiy

Faculty: Faculty of Social Sciences

Educational Programme: Counselling Psychology. Personality Studies (Master)

Year of Graduation: 2018

In this work we consider the content of the essence and meaning of the force / weakness of the " I " as a fundamental concept in all its categories and formations in time. The author also considers the prerequisites for the formation of the phenomenon of "power I" as a subjective, ephemeral concept in the formation in the philosophical and historical context, including psychological schools, teachings and individual representatives of these teachings. However, due to the fact that this concept is not yet specified and has no clear structural organization, we can only consider the meaning of the concept of "power I", as well as the totality of its functions in terms of several paradigms that are presented in the work, as well as the ratio of these paradigms in accordance with existentialism. In this regard, a questionnaire on this structure was developed and empirically tested in an empirical group study, which in turn was further tested and confirmed.
